Stevens-Johnson Syndrome refers to a severe, immune-mediated reaction that can follow certain medications or infections. It presents with painful skin, fever, and mucous membrane involvement. Early recognition and medical treatment are crucial, and in the legal context, documented evidence of diagnosis and causation helps establish eligibility for compensation.
Toxic Epidermal Necrolysis is a more severe form of drug reaction related to Stevens-Johnson Syndrome, characterized by extensive skin loss and high risk of infection. In claims, TEN details can support damages for extensive medical treatment, long hospital stays, and ongoing rehabilitation.
Burden of Proof determines which party must establish the facts of a case. In SJS matters, the claimant must show medical causation, negligence or fault, and the connection to damages. Thorough documentation, expert input, and a clear timeline strengthen the ability to prove responsibility and justify compensation.
Statute of Limitations sets the time limit for filing a legal claim after injury or discovery of harm. In California, deadlines vary by case and type, so timely consultation helps preserve rights. Understanding these timeframes helps families pursue compensation for medical costs, lost wages, and related harms before limits expire.

Stevens-Johnson syndrome (SJS) represents a severe and potentially life-threatening condition that impacts the skin and mucous membranes. When this condition progresses to its most dangerous variant, toxic epidermal necrolysis (TEN), mortality rates can range from 30-80%. In most cases, these reactions stem from adverse responses to pharmaceutical medications.
